我已經更新了我的角度包版本,如下所示。找不到模塊@ angular/common/http即使我有Angular 4.4。*
我想用import {HttpClientModule} from '@angular/common/http';
但我的模塊無法找到,甚至還HttpClient的。
見下文。
我怎麼能解決這個問題?
我已經更新了我的角度包版本,如下所示。找不到模塊@ angular/common/http即使我有Angular 4.4。*
我想用import {HttpClientModule} from '@angular/common/http';
但我的模塊無法找到,甚至還HttpClient的。
見下文。
我怎麼能解決這個問題?
在你module.ts
import { HttpModule } from '@angular/http';
import { HttpClientModule } from '@angular/common/http';
它應該工作
它存在於module.ts中,但沒有任何內容。請看我添加的圖片。 – YAcaCsh
感謝您的意見。我得到了解決方案。
其實我不知道主要原因,但http
下@angular/common
的路徑在我的情況下是不一樣的。
import { HttpClientModule } from '@angular/common/@angular/common/http';
然後它工作正常。
您嘗試重新啓動IDE嗎? – smnbbrv
@smnbbrv我重申了我的電腦,但仍然無法正常工作。 – YAcaCsh
也許是一個愚蠢的問題,但你運行'npm更新'? – smnbbrv